1983 NORTH SPRING CAROUSEL The 1983 Spring Carousel Court Honoring the senior girls was extraspecial this year at North High School, simply because it was North ' s final one. As the processional began, excitement grew. Yet at the same time there was sadness, for the girls knew this could be the last time they would see many of their friends. On May 13, 1983, Rita Harrel, retiring Homecoming Queen of 1982, crowned the new Spring Carousel Queen, Miss Allayna Beatty. Attendants to the Queen were Michelle Loftus, Carolyn Horbelt, Trina Davis, Marilyn Horbelt, Jenniffer Papa, Lori Halbert and Kimberly Smith. Kim Mushill, junior vice-president of Silver Spirit, served as Master of Ceremonies for the evening. “It really felt special to be a part of something that the girls will always remember,’’ stated Kim. The rifle and flag squads were the first to perform. Silver Spirit entertained with a skit that traveled through time. Other performances included songs by the mixed chorus, a routine by the pom-pon squad, and a dance by the cheerleaders to the tune of “Greased Lightening . The junior skit poked fun at many seniors, as they looked back over their high school years. It also included a few members of the faculty in the jokes! The seniors also performed a Senior Dance for the first time at a North Spring Carousel. Twelve couples waltzed to the tune of “Can I Have This Dance?” as the audience watched. The evening ended with the traditional Maypole Dance done by the girls, themselves. As this was North’s last Spring Carousel, it held a special meaning not only for the senior girls, but for all those who took part or attended. 16
